Can anyone tell me when Joseph Burley Smith, (aka J. Burley Smith) civil and mining engineer, passed away and where. He was local manager in 1889 for the Anglo-Continental Guano Works in Buckingham, Ottawa County, Quebec, Canada. In ca. 1896 he diamond drilled on a lake in NW Ontario, discovered the extension of the Sultana gold mine, and built a barge which he floated into place and sank a shaft from. In the 1911 British census for Hampstead, London he was listed as manager of Redonda Island in the British West Indies. This was a guano and phosphate mining operation until WW I. He was born at Little Easton, Derbyshire on August 17th,1839.
He may have also been in charge of an iron mine in England.
